We give a simple proof of the cobordism invariance of the index of an elliptic operator. The proof is based on a study of a Witten-type deformation of an extension of the operator to a complete Riemannian manifold. One of the advantages of our approach is that it allows to treat directly general elliptic operator which are not of Dirac type.

Given V a finite set, a self–adjoint operator on C(V ), K, is called elliptic if it is positive semi–definite and its lowest eigenvalue is simple. Therefore, there exists a unique, up to sign, unitary function ω ∈ C(V ) satisfying K(ω) = λω and then K is named (λ, ω)–elliptic. Clearly, a (λ, ω)–elliptic operator is singular iff λ = 0. The eigenvalues of the elliptic N-body Ruijsenaars operator are obtained by a dynamical version of the algebraic nested Bethe ansatz method. The result is derived by using the construction given in [1], where the Ruijsenaars operator was obtained as the transfer matrix associated to the symmetric power of the vector representation of the elliptic quantum group Eτ,γ(glN ).
